SYRACUSE, N.Y. – Brockport's Nicholas Pastore and Cortland's Will McCarthy have earned the SUNYAC Baseball Athlete and Pitcher of the week honors respectively.
In a 4-game week, Pastore had an incredibly productive showing for Brockport who went 4-0 on the week. He finished 10-for-17 at the plate with 13 RBIs, 7 runs scored, and 2 home runs. Against Sage he was 3-for-5 with six RBIs, including a grand slam in the win. Pastore then hit another grand slam in a 2-for-4 outing against Fredonia to register 4 RBIs. In the final game of the series against Fredonia he went 3-for-4 at the plate as he connected for his 200th career hit at Brockport. The Golden Eagles are now on a 5-game win streak, improving to 19-9 overall and 10-2 in the SUNYAC.
McCarthy tossed a shutout in Cortland's 5-0 win over visiting Oneonta to complete a three-game weekend sweep. He scattered eight hits, allowing one each from the second through the ninth innings, and finished with six strikeouts and no walks to improve to 5-0 on the season.
